About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Assist the Engineering team in the maintenance of the ship's electrical equipment
- Maintenance of all electrical motors onboard, generators, main switch board and emergency, switchboard
- Fire alarm system including fire detectors, general alarm system, PA system, onboard mother vessel and tender boats
- AV/IT systems, navigation lights and navigation equipment on mother vessel and tender boats
- All batteries fitted on mother vessel and tender boats, air condition system
- Rectifying electrical defects recorded in the hotel defect book daily
- Responsible for refrigeration system and testing of IAS system as required by Class
- Engine room tours and dining with Guests
- Maintenance and upkeep of manuals/drawing as required by AMSA and Class
Requirements
What you’ll need- Electrical qualification
- Certificate of Safety Training (CoST) (AMSA endorsed)
- Seafarers Book
- AMSA Medical
- Valid Passport
- Passenger ship experience desirable
- Ability to obtain: Remote First Aid & Advanced CPR or Medical Ship Care on Board
- Working in Confined Spaces
- Crowd Control & Crisis Management
- Maritime Security Indentification Card (MSIC)
